July 30, 2021 David Rodgers prep VTC Attorney Quigley Prepared for trial testimony. • Currently retired, formerly worked as a pilot. • Employer from 1991 through 2019 was Jeffrey Epstein, though was paid by NES corp o First 13 years, was chief pilot o Remainder was the captain and flight engineer • First hired in approximately July 1991 by JE o DR was flying for a real estate developer in Columbus, Ohio, and aviation manager next door worked for Les Wexner and suggested DR might be interested in flying for Jeffrey because he was getting same airplane DR was flying. o DR said he was interested, the aviation manager set up interview, DR met with Jeffrey, and was hired • Job responsibilities as chief pilot: o Flying the plane o Budgeting to paying bills so we would know how much money we would need for the planes, bills for maintenance o Scheduling maintenance o Recording flight logs • Responsibilities as captain and flight engineer: o Flying the plane o Captain
